Substance, Boyet Fajardo’s pioneering label for plus-size women, continues to fascinate the portly fashion forward set with his periodic palette. This holiday season, supermodel Melanie Marquez headlines Fajardo’s new Asian-inspired collection.
Two years shy of his golden anniversary in the garments and apparel industry, the pret-a-porter impresario is still forging ahead in full steam.
The impressive collection, mostly in black and white, with a few splashes of vibrant color, has captured the interest of the ready-to-wear (RTW) market.
‘Japanese designs have always been part of my collections. They are timeless, geometric, linear, and dramatic!’ said the designer of his Asian-inspired creations but with a distinctly Pinoy look.
‘I feel excited about this collection. I was never excited about my photoshoots before, but now I am! This collection highlights my 48 years in the fashion industry – through all the struggles – as my journey speaks volumes of my acumen throughout all the generations I’ve served; from the baby boomers to the millennials, and now the younger crowd.
‘I always want movement – constant movement – and never remain at a standstill, even during the global pandemic. I’ll do the things I’ve been dreaming to do all my life,’ he added.
Fajardo’s limited-edition pieces are locally made. He toiled over his holiday collection despite eyesight and physical infirmities.
Muse eternal
Leading the campaign Fajardo’s holiday campaign is beauty queen-supermodel Melanie Marquez, who flew in last month for a photoshoot. Marquez has been living in the United States in the past years.
‘My life is an open book, but one that is full of challenges. It may seem that I lead a glamorous life but, honestly, I hate dressing up and wearing makeup. Gusto ko, simple lang!’ shared the supermodel mom.
Fajardo’s holiday collection will be available soon at Robinsons, SM, Landmark, Sta. Lucia malls, KCC mall in Mindanao, G Malls in the Visayas, and in other select department stores all over the Philippines.
